WebJul 29, 2024 · Ask if your employer has an employee handbook that more clearly delineates the company's business casual policy. 2. Observe other employees. Look around and see what the other employees are wearing; this is a good gauge of what your employer expects when they say business casual. 3. Dress formally for interviews.
